Increasing speed while using speed control
There are two ways to set a higher
speed:
Press and hold the SET + control
until you get to the desired
speed, then release the control.
You can also use the SET +
control to operate the Tap-Up
function. Press and release this
control to increase the vehicle set
speed in small amounts by 1.6
km/h (1 mph).
Use the accelerator pedal to get to the desired speed. When the
vehicle reaches that speed press and release the SET + control.
Reducing speed while using speed control
There are two ways to reduce a set
speed:
Press and hold the COAST/CST
control until you get to the
desired speed, then release the
control. You can also use the
COAST/CST control to operate
the Tap-Down function. Press and
release this control to decrease
the vehicle set speed in small
amounts by 1.6 km/h (1 mph).
Depress the brake pedal until the
desired vehicle speed is reached,
press the SET + control.
